What is remote forensic science?

A Remote Forensic Science job involves analyzing forensic evidence, writing reports, and providing expert opinions from a remote location. These roles often include digital forensics, reviewing case files, or consulting on forensic investigations. Professionals may work for law enforcement, private firms, or legal teams, using specialized software and databases. Strong attention to detail, critical thinking, and knowledge of forensic methodologies are essential.

What types of cases or evidence do remote forensic scientists typically work on?

Remote forensic scientists often analyze digital evidence related to cybercrimes, fraud, data breaches, or other legal matters involving electronic devices. Their work may include processing and interpreting data from computers, mobile devices, and networks, as well as preparing detailed reports for law enforcement or court proceedings. Collaboration with legal teams, law enforcement, and other forensic professionals is common, typically conducted through secure online platforms. While some tasks can be independent, regular communication and documentation are essential to ensure chain of custody and data integrity. This role provides the opportunity to contribute directly to critical investigations from a flexible, remote work setting.

Can you work from home as a remote forensic science?

Remote forensic science roles are limited because the job often requires physical examination of evidence, laboratory work, and on-site analysis. However, some positions involving data analysis, report writing, or consulting can be performed remotely with appropriate digital tools and secure data access.
